Introducing G2.ai, the future of software buying.Try now
Postman
Patrocinado
Postman
Visitar Site
Imagem do Avatar do Produto
Apache Ant

Por The Apache Software Foundation

Perfil Não Reivindicado

Reivindique o perfil da sua empresa na G2

Reivindicar este perfil confirma que você trabalha na Apache Ant e permite que você gerencie como ele aparece na G2.

    Uma vez aprovado, você pode:

  • Atualizar os detalhes da sua empresa e produto

  • Aumentar a visibilidade da sua marca na G2, pesquisa e LLMs

  • Acessar insights sobre visitantes e concorrentes

  • Responder a avaliações de clientes

  • Verificaremos seu e-mail de trabalho antes de conceder acesso.

3.8 de 5 estrelas

Como você classificaria sua experiência com Apache Ant?

Postman
Patrocinado
Postman
Visitar Site
Já se passaram dois meses desde que este perfil recebeu uma nova avaliação
Deixe uma Avaliação

Avaliações e Detalhes do Produto Apache Ant

Valor em Destaque

Médias baseadas em avaliações de usuários reais.

Custo Percebido

$$$$$

Mídia Apache Ant

Demo Apache Ant - Apache Ant
Apache Ant
Demo Apache Ant - Apache Ant
Apache Ant
Demo Apache Ant - Apache Ant
Apache Ant
Imagem do Avatar do Produto

Já usou Apache Ant antes?

Responda a algumas perguntas para ajudar a comunidade Apache Ant

Avaliações Apache Ant (23)

Avaliações

Avaliações Apache Ant (23)

3.8
avaliações 23

Pesquisar avaliações
Filtrar Avaliações
Limpar Resultados
As avaliações da G2 são autênticas e verificadas.
Rahul J.
RJ
Technical Lead
Pequena Empresa (50 ou menos emp.)
"Uma Ferramenta de Construção Muito Boa"
O que você mais gosta Apache Ant?

Eu gostei dos comandos fáceis de usar do terminal. Podemos manter todos os arquivos jar necessários para construir um projeto na pasta lib, por causa disso, qualquer pessoa que olhar para a pasta lib pode dizer quais bibliotecas são usadas para desenvolver um projeto específico. Isso também fornece a automação das coisas conforme nossas necessidades. Análise coletada por e hospedada no G2.com.

O que você não gosta Apache Ant?

Nada de que não gostar até agora. A única coisa é que temos que colocar os arquivos jar manualmente na pasta. Análise coletada por e hospedada no G2.com.

Sweety A.
SA
Senior Software Engineer
Empresa (> 1000 emp.)
"Experiência de aprendizado incrível e boa."
O que você mais gosta Apache Ant?

Usado para desenvolver o software e automatizar as coisas Análise coletada por e hospedada no G2.com.

O que você não gosta Apache Ant?

Nada enfrentado até agora. É o melhor até agora usado. Análise coletada por e hospedada no G2.com.

Usuário Verificado em Internet
AI
Pequena Empresa (50 ou menos emp.)
"A automação de construção simplificou nosso ambiente de desenvolvimento e tornou o código acessível a todos na organização."
O que você mais gosta Apache Ant?

Executamos uma aplicação SaaS complicada. O próprio site não precisa ser construído ou compilado, mas o banco de dados, as configurações e a integração com outros softwares precisam ser configurados para ambientes de desenvolvimento ou produção. Isso costumava ser uma tarefa tediosa que exigia muitos passos, o que levava os desenvolvedores a terem seus próprios procedimentos únicos. Quando finalmente automatizamos toda a configuração com o ant, conseguimos alinhar todos os desenvolvedores. Agora podemos implantar uma instância completa da aplicação para testes com alguns scripts e sabemos que todos estão trabalhando com a mesma build. Isso até permitiu que funcionários não técnicos implantassem pré-visualizações das builds em seus próprios sistemas com apenas alguns comandos básicos. Análise coletada por e hospedada no G2.com.

O que você não gosta Apache Ant?

Os scripts Ant são escritos em XML, o que pode ser excessivamente verboso e um pouco confuso às vezes. A falta limitada de tratamento e relatório de erros também pode tornar a escrita e o teste de scripts um pouco mais complicados do que possivelmente necessário. Análise coletada por e hospedada no G2.com.

Usuário Verificado em Serviços Financeiros
US
Pequena Empresa (50 ou menos emp.)
"O único site para criar aplicativos Java"
O que você mais gosta Apache Ant?

O Apache Ant cumpre bem o seu propósito. É uma ótima ferramenta de aprendizado e recurso complementar para Java. Programar pode ser frustrante quando algo não está funcionando. O Apache Ant é um ótimo recurso para recorrer quando se trata de corrigir e melhorar seu trabalho em Java. Análise coletada por e hospedada no G2.com.

O que você não gosta Apache Ant?

Eu gostaria que o formato fosse mais moderno. O próprio site está um pouco desatualizado, embora isso não afete a qualidade da informação. Eles também poderiam considerar expandir para oferecer informações sobre outras linguagens de programação. Análise coletada por e hospedada no G2.com.

venkata bangaru raiu p.
VP
Software Engineer
E-Learning
Pequena Empresa (50 ou menos emp.)
"O processo de construção é muito fácil."
O que você mais gosta Apache Ant?

Ant é um sistema de construção imperativo, o que significa que é muito bom em controlar o processo de construção. Você "diz" ao Ant o que fazer durante todo o processo, por exemplo: "compile esses arquivos e coloque-os naquela pasta". Isso é ótimo para projetos especiais onde você deseja ter o máximo de controle possível durante o processo de construção. Podemos usar o Apache Ant na interface de linha de comando também, é muito amigável ao usuário. Análise coletada por e hospedada no G2.com.

O que você não gosta Apache Ant?

Embora seja verdade que o Ant oferece muita liberdade e controle sobre suas compilações, isso também significa que você terá que reinventar constantemente a roda em relação à estrutura do seu projeto e como tudo se encaixa para cada novo projeto. Isso também torna mais difícil para outras pessoas simplesmente começarem a trabalhar no seu projeto devido à ampla gama de maneiras diferentes de construir um projeto com o Ant. Enquanto ferramentas que têm mais restrições geralmente acabam parecendo iguais e é mais fácil entender como tudo se encaixa. Às vezes, conflitos de compilação surgirão, às vezes o IDE de repente trava, o gerenciamento de dependências é necessário para atender a todos os outros requisitos. Análise coletada por e hospedada no G2.com.

Usuário Verificado em Redes de Computadores
UR
Empresa (> 1000 emp.)
"Ant é uma ferramenta de construção baseada em Java"
O que você mais gosta Apache Ant?

Como o Java, é independente de plataforma. Possui uma grande variedade de tarefas comuns já atendidas. É extensível: não é tão difícil criar suas próprias tarefas. A ferramenta de build mais popular para projetos Java. Análise coletada por e hospedada no G2.com.

O que você não gosta Apache Ant?

Não é tão poderoso quanto scripts batch/shell.

Usa XML horrível como linguagem de programação.

Baseado no paradigma de programação procedural. Análise coletada por e hospedada no G2.com.

Peter B.
PB
Hands-on Engineering Manager
Médio Porte (51-1000 emp.)
"Um canivete suíço que você pode personalizar completamente - se você investir tempo e esforço"
O que você mais gosta Apache Ant?

Ant pode basicamente construir qualquer coisa - ou envolver a construção de qualquer coisa, realmente. É altamente personalizável e configurável, e pode ser usado para quase qualquer tipo de processo de construção de software ou automação, até mesmo misturando e combinando diferentes construções (c/c++, java, etc) e dirigindo-as a partir da mesma ferramenta de construção. Análise coletada por e hospedada no G2.com.

O que você não gosta Apache Ant?

A convenção supera a configuração, e há uma série de outras ferramentas de construção por aí que estabeleceram convenções, recursos plugáveis, etc. Com o ant, você tem que "criar seu próprio" sistema para a maioria das coisas, mesmo para coisas de nível muito baixo. Se você precisa personalizar altamente (ou seja, fazer de forma diferente da maioria das outras pessoas fazendo o mesmo ou similar) e controlar cada detalhe da sua construção, então o ant permitirá que você faça isso. Mas isso não é uma prática recomendada - quanto mais você puder seguir a convenção para construções em java (maven) ou construções mistas (wheels de python a partir de makefiles, tars de ruby a partir de rake, etc), mais você poderá obter ajuda e soluções contemporâneas. Análise coletada por e hospedada no G2.com.

RISHANT A.
RA
Software Engineer & Technical Lead
Telecomunicações
Empresa (> 1000 emp.)
"Apache ant é uma ótima ferramenta para automação de build."
O que você mais gosta Apache Ant?

Ele oferece uma maneira fácil de gerenciar todo o seu projeto e transformá-lo em uma solução funcional, o que de outra forma seria muito difícil. Ele automatiza todo o processo e também oferece a opção de implantar no servidor em alguns casos, por exemplo, implantar seus arquivos WAR em servidores Apache.

Além disso, gosto dos hooks HTTP que ele possui. Eles ajudam a acionar eventos que são usados por outra coisa que é usada em outro lugar, o que em outro lugar e, assim, ajuda muito, como detectar falhas ou sucessos e gerar relatórios, etc. Análise coletada por e hospedada no G2.com.

O que você não gosta Apache Ant?

Ainda sendo uma ótima ferramenta, ainda carece de muitos recursos e pode em breve ser substituída por outras ferramentas como o Gradle, que são muito mais flexíveis. Além disso, pode haver melhorias em seus tutoriais, que são um pouco escassos para um iniciante, na minha opinião. Além disso, sua integração com o Eclipse IDE não é tão boa e vem com muitos erros.

Há uma necessidade de melhorar esta ferramenta para que possa acompanhar seus concorrentes. Análise coletada por e hospedada no G2.com.

Usuário Verificado em Software de Computador
US
Empresa (> 1000 emp.)
"Pequeno, mas poderoso, mesmo que um pouco arcaico."
O que você mais gosta Apache Ant?

O Apache Ant é simples, sem complicações e incrivelmente fácil de aprender. Existem alguns frameworks adicionais que fornecem funcionalidades que o tornam ainda mais poderoso, como os condicionais, lógica e gerenciamento de dependências. Como uma ferramenta de build, é muito personalizável para realizar qualquer tarefa que você precisar. Análise coletada por e hospedada no G2.com.

O que você não gosta Apache Ant?

O problema com o Ant é que ele é baseado em tecnologia mais antiga, cujos requisitos não envolviam um sistema completo de gerenciamento de dependências. Assim, ele foi superado pelo Maven para gerenciamento de dependências, que é um requisito chave para ferramentas de construção modernas. Análise coletada por e hospedada no G2.com.

SR
Lead Software Developer
Software de Computador
Médio Porte (51-1000 emp.)
"Um dos melhores ferramentas de construção de código aberto"
O que você mais gosta Apache Ant?

É simples, rápido e funciona em qualquer plataforma :) e também é de código aberto. Análise coletada por e hospedada no G2.com.

O que você não gosta Apache Ant?

Nós temos que obter manualmente os repositórios remotos e ele utiliza scripts XML. Análise coletada por e hospedada no G2.com.

Preços

Detalhes de preços para este produto não estão disponíveis no momento. Visite o site do fornecedor para saber mais.

Comparativos Apache Ant
Imagem do Avatar do Produto
Visual Studio Code
Comparar Agora
Imagem do Avatar do Produto
CMake
Comparar Agora
Imagem do Avatar do Produto
Tomcat
Comparar Agora
Imagem do Avatar do Produto
Apache Ant
Ver Alternativas